Biblical Context

Micah 5:12 speaks of God removing witchcraft and soothsayers from the land. It signals a cleansing of corrupt guidance.

Neville's Inner Vision

Viewed through Neville Goddard’s lens, the land stands for the inner mind. Witchcrafts are fear-born tricks of the imagination—images that manipulate outcomes by gnawing at possibility. Soothsayers are inner or outer voices that claim to foretell your fate, yet are merely patterned worry masquerading as guidance. When the text says God will cut them off, it is the invitation that your true self—the I AM—governs without those counterfeit powers. As you awaken to the I AM, you discover that every urge to control, to consult a fearful oracle, or to seek validation beyond inner conviction dissolves. The so-called powers over you have no real authority once you realize you are the creative consciousness imagining your world. The removal is a shift of attention from fear-based messages to the quiet, undeniable truth of being. You are not subject to the tricks of the mind; you are the mind’s sovereign in the light of divine awareness.
